US Vice-President JD Vance said Washington is seeking an Iranian commitment not to target commercial vessels as part of efforts to restore safe shipping through the Strait of Hormuz.
Speaking to Fox News, Vance said the strait must be cleared of mines and a safe passage system established before commercial traffic can return to normal.
He said Iran and Gulf countries, particularly Oman, have been discussing ways to ensure the safe flow of maritime traffic.
Vance said the US is working on a system that would allow ships to pass safely, including through demining efforts. He added that Washington also wants assurances from Tehran that it will not fire on commercial vessels.
